US 12,324,849 B2. Saki Tsuzuki, Musashino, Japan and Natsumi Komure, Kawasaki, Japan. Assignee: L’Oréal, Paris.

Researchers at L’Oréal patented a process to permanently reshape keratin fibers. The process comprises:

• applying onto the keratin fibers a composition comprising magnesium gluconate in an amount ranging from 0.01-5% by weight, relative to the total weight of the composition, wherein the composition has a pH ranging from 8.0-12.0;

• heating the keratin fibers after applying the composition onto the keratin fibers at a temperature ranging from 70-180°C; and

• rinsing the keratin fibers.

The process does not reduce or oxidize the keratin fibers, according to researchers.
